Tropical Tidbits 34.07 - Martin Felix Named Coach
Posted: Wed Feb 28, 2018 10:34 pm
Former Moonshiner great, Martin Felix had been serving as an ambassador linking the Hurricanes fans to the club's past in Greenville ever since he was inducted into the club's Ring of Honor in early 2032. With some minor league shuffling among the coaching ranks, the club had an opening for a hitting coach in AA Trois-Rivieres. "We realized there would be no one better to teach our young players than one of the teens. [Felix won two batting titles and one OBP title while with Greenville] We are happy to announce Martin as our new hitting instructor," said GM Tyler Simmons. When asked if Doug Glover's success as a minor league manager had anything to do with the decision, he added "Yes, Doug definitely had something to do with this. We have been excited by his successful transition to coaching and managing and Doug actually recommended Martin for the position. It will be the first time they have worked together since back in 2020 when they were both traded to Madison."
Via a phone interview, Martin said, "I enjoyed my time as an ambassador for the club but I definitely missed the competition and daily grind. I'm a baseball man, and I'm most happy on the diamond. I feel I have quite a bit to offer these boys and can't wait for the start of Spring Training!"
